Re: how to track the last link user clicked before leaving site - Adobe Analytics 24-08-2018
H, it sounds like you will have to tag and track all the actions that will lead to user to exit your site and report on those. So if you know "Configure" sends the user to another site, you fire a call of your choice to Adobe and the redirect the user. That call will then be the user's last call.

Re: Best practices for tagging pop-ups - Adobe Analytics 24-08-2018
I'm not aware of a best practice guide but we always tag them as normal page views and that provides us with everything that need when it comes to reporting. Track the main page as a referrer so you can tell the source of the click and if you have multiple CTA's on the same page you can tag those too and use pathing to decipher, we don't usually get that deep as the referrer is usually enough.

Re: Adobe Analytics hit on lifeRay CMS (Localhost testing) - Adobe Analytics 24-08-2018
Hi, it sounds like your DTM isn't configured probably and to test it out, try calling "s.t()" or "s.tl()" in the console after page load and see if you get a call in the network tab. If you do then you definitely have a DTM problem and if you don't you probably still have a DTM configuration issue.
